Alpujarra Granadina Draws Visitors to Andalusia’s Whitewashed Mountain Villages


Tucked into the southern slopes of the Sierra Nevada, the scenic region of Alpujarra Granadina is gaining attention as a tranquil escape defined by traditional architecture, terraced landscapes, and deep-rooted rural culture. The mountain area, known for its striking whitewashed villages, offers a distinctive blend of natural beauty and centuries-old Andalusian heritage.


Visitors traveling through the winding roads of the Alpujarra encounter hillside settlements where flowers spill from balconies, artisan workshops continue age-old crafts, and local communities preserve a way of life shaped by isolation and self-sufficiency. The dramatic geography—marked by ravines, fertile terraces, and forested slopes—creates a layered environment where agriculture and mountain ecosystems coexist in delicate balance.


On foot, travelers explore cobbled village streets while taking in panoramic views of valleys and distant peaks. The crisp mountain air and slower pace of life highlight the region’s reputation as a restorative destination, far removed from urban bustle. Local gastronomy also plays a central role, with traditional dishes reflecting centuries of adaptation to high-altitude farming and seasonal ingredients.


Beyond its scenery, the Alpujarra offers insight into enduring cultural practices, from agricultural techniques to folklore passed down through generations. This combination of landscape and living tradition positions the region as one of Andalusia’s most atmospheric rural destinations, where visitors experience both visual grandeur and authentic community life in equal measure.
